Foundation Crack Repair in Morristown, NJ
Foundation crack repair services focus on identifying and fixing cracks that develop in a property's foundation. These cracks can vary in size and type, including vertical, horizontal, or stair-step patterns, and may result from settling, shifting soil, or moisture changes. Repair projects often involve sealing existing cracks to prevent water intrusion, injecting epoxy or polyurethane to restore structural stability, or in more severe cases, replacing damaged sections of the foundation. Property owners typically seek this service to protect their home’s structural integrity, prevent further damage, and maintain property value.
Before requesting foundation crack repair, homeowners usually want to understand the severity of the cracks, whether they are purely cosmetic or indicative of deeper structural issues. It’s also common to inquire about the causes of cracking, the methods used to repair different types of cracks, and the potential need for ongoing monitoring or additional foundation work. Clear communication about these factors helps property owners make informed decisions about repairs and ensures the stability and safety of their home.

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or moisture changes around the property.
Are all foundation cracks a sign of serious damage?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; hairline cracks are common, but wider or expanding cracks may require inspection.
How can foundation cracks be rep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ks and, in some cases, underpinning or stabilization methods to restore integrity.
What should homeowners do if they notice cracks? Property owners should have a professional evaluate the cracks to determine their cause and appropriate repair options.
